Description
A fantastic example of the popular Nissan Juke 1.2 DIG-T Acenta 5-door manual, finished in smart Gunmetal Grey metallic paint. Covered just 65,590 miles and presented in excellent condition for its age and mileage.
First registered in July 2015, this stylish and economical petrol crossover benefits from a full service history and comes supplied with two working keys. The MOT runs until 23 August 2027, and the previously advised brake discs and pads have now been replaced.
The turbocharged 1.2-litre petrol engine offers a great balance of performance and economy, while the elevated driving position, practical five-door body and generous equipment make the Juke an excellent family car or everyday commuter.
